Naphcare, Inc.

Dental Assistant

Job Description

NaphCare is hiring a Part-Time Dental Assistant - Day Shift to join our dental healthcare team at the Montgomery County Detention Facility in Montgomery, Alabama. If you're looking for a part-time daytime opportunity where you can use your dental assisting skills in a unique clinical environment, this is a great opportunity to expand your experience while maintaining flexibility in your schedule. As a Dental Assistant , you'll work alongside the facility Dentist and healthcare team to provide essential dental care to an underserved patient population. You'll support both clinical and administrative dental services, assist with procedures, prepare treatment areas, maintain dental records, and help ensure the dental clinic operates efficiently. Part-Time Day Shift Consistent daytime hours in a secure clinical environment What You'll Do Assist the Dentist during examinations, treatments, and dental procedures Prepare treatment areas, instruments, and materials for scheduled patients Provide chairside assistance, including instrument transfer, retraction, and suction Assist with dental sick-call requests, patient scheduling, and coordination of care Obtain and process routine dental radiographs Maintain accurate and complete dental records Sterilize and disinfect dental instruments, equipment, and treatment areas Mix and prepare restorative materials as needed Maintain dental supplies and ensure equipment is properly functioning Support the day-to-day operations of the facility's dental clinic Why Join NaphCare?
